
The name Orlando is of Italian origin, derived from the Germanic name Roland, meaning "famous throughout the land" or "renowned in the land". It is also associated with the city of Orlando in Florida, USA, which was named after a soldier named Orlando Reeves who died in 1835 during the Second Seminole War.

Orlando is a popular name that has several variations in different languages and cultures. In Spanish, it can be spelled as "Orlando", in Italian as "Orlanda", and in Portuguese as "Orlando". The name has a rich history and is often associated with nobility and strength. Variants of the name include Orland, Roland, and Lando. In some cultures, Orlando may also be used as a surname. The name has been used by famous figures throughout history, such as the Italian Renaissance poet Ludovico Ariosto, who wrote the epic poem "Orlando Furioso". Overall, Orlando and its variations carry a sense of power and elegance, making it a timeless and classic choice for a name.
